Rongpo or Rangpo is a West Himalayish language spoken in Uttarakhand, India.
Rongpo is spoken in the following locations of Uttarakhand, India (Ethnologue).
The Marchha dialect is spoken in Mana and Niti valleys. There are a few Tolchha dialect speakers in Niti valley.
